Streatham Hill Theatre
Theater building
Photo: Reading Tom, CC BY 2.0.
Streatham Hill Theatre is a historic theatre in Lambeth, England. It was built in 1928–29 and was the last theatre designed by W. G. R. Sprague. Opening in 1929, it staged theatre, opera, ballet and variety until 1962, apart from a period between 1944 and 1950 when it was closed due to bomb damage. Streatham Hill Theatre is situated 1,600 feet west of Normanshurst Road.

West Norwood
Suburb
Photo: Gaki64, CC BY-SA 4.0.
West Norwood is a largely residential area of south London within the London Borough of Lambeth, located 5.4 miles south south-east of Charing Cross. The centre of West Norwood sits in a bowl surrounded by hillsides on its east, west and south sides.
Tulse Hill
Suburb
Photo: Stephen Craven,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Tulse Hill is a district in the London Borough of Lambeth in South London that sits on Brockwell Park. It is approximately five miles from Charing Cross and is bordered by Brixton, Dulwich, Herne Hill, Streatham and West Norwood.
Streatham
Suburb
Photo: Stephen Richards,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Streatham is a district in south London in England that lies five miles south of Charing Cross. It falls mostly within the London Borough of Lambeth, with some parts extending westward into the neighbouring London Borough of Wandsworth.
